预制带肋底板混凝土双向叠合板等效各向同性板的弹性计算方法  被引量:4

Elastic calculation method for equivalent isotropic plate of concrete two-way composite slab with precast ribbed panel

摘  要:结合预制带肋底板混凝土双向叠合板(简称双向叠合板)的正交构造异性特征,分析了当前实际工程设计中存在的问题。直接从双向叠合板的挠曲面基本微分方程出发,依据正交各向异性板理论,推导了双向叠合板与各向同性板挠度和内力的等效关系。由此等效关系,引入等效跨度比,修正双向叠合板的预制底板板肋平行、垂直方向边长,将其等效为相应的各向同性板来计算。最后,列举一边固支三边简支边界条件的双向叠合板算例,利用已有的各向同性板弹性计算系数表,直接按照等效跨度比进行插值计算,将所得结果同按照挠度和弯矩计算式计算结果进行比较。结果表明:计算结果吻合良好,各项弹性计算系数均满足双向叠合板与各向同性板挠度和内力的等效关系,说明本文提出的弹性计算方法是正确的。Based on the orthotropic characteristics of concrete two-way composite slab with precast ribbed panels(two-way composite slab), the existing problems in the practical engineering design are analyzed in this paper. On the basis of the theory of orthotropic plate, starting from the basic differential equation of the composite two-way slab, the equivalent relationship of deflection and internal force between two-way composite slab and equivalent isotropic plate are deduced. Through modifying lengths of the strong and weak directions of the two-way composite slab and introducing the equivalent span ratio, two-way composite slab is calculated as equivalent isotropic place by the equivalent relationship. Finally, an example of two-way composite slab with boundary conditions of one edge clamped and three edges simply supported is given, using the existing elastic plate elastic coefficient table, the interpolation calculation is carried out according to the equivalent span ratio directly, and the results of the two-way composite slab deflection and bending moment and are compared. The results show that the results of the two methods are in good agreement, the elastic coefficients satisfy the equivalent relation of deflection and internal force between two-way composite slab and equivalent isotropic plate, and the elastic calculation method is accurate.
